Addressing Literacy Barriers in Mississippi

Mississippi consistently ranks among the states with the lowest literacy rates in the nation, presenting a significant barrier to educational achievement and future opportunities for its children. With nearly 70% of fourth graders not reading at grade level according to recent assessments, the necessity for effective literacy interventions has become critical. This funding initiative focuses on providing essential literacy resources to elementary schools in Mississippi, aiming to improve reading skills and foster a love for reading among young learners.

The grant is specifically targeted at schools that serve low-income communities, where students often lack access to adequate reading materials and support systems. Educators in these areas face considerable challenges in motivating students and providing them with the resources needed to succeed academically. Often, schools operate with limited budgets, resulting in insufficient books and reading programs, which exacerbates the literacy crisis in the state.

To be eligible for funding, schools must demonstrate a need for resources related to literacy improvement. This may involve showing current literacy rates among students, outlining existing programs, and detailing how additional resources could accelerate progress. Successful applications will include evidence of comprehensive reading initiatives that engage both students and the wider community, such as workshops for parents to encourage reading at home.

The process for applying is detailed but essential, requiring schools to submit proposals that highlight their specific needs, how they plan to utilize the resources, and the anticipated outcomes. Schools must outline their strategies for measuring progress, such as student assessments and feedback from parents and teachers.

The Importance of Literacy in Mississippi

Literacy is foundational to future academic and career success. In Mississippi, improving literacy rates is not just a goal; it is an urgent necessity. The ability to read proficiently opens doors to a wealth of knowledge and opportunities, impacting future educational pursuits and overall life satisfaction. With the state’s ongoing struggles with poverty, a significant correlation exists between low literacy rates and economic challenges.

The funding initiative seeks to transform literacy outcomes by ensuring that children have the resources they need to develop strong reading skills. Establishing a culture of reading in elementary schools can have long-lasting effects on students’ academic trajectories. Data shows that early interventions lead to higher graduation rates and increased college enrollment, ultimately benefiting the state's economy.

Implementing Effective Literacy Programs in Mississippi

For schools receiving funding, effective implementation of literacy programs is critical. This includes selecting culturally relevant reading materials that resonate with students' experiences and backgrounds. Additionally, training teachers on effective literacy instruction strategies will enhance the overall quality of education in the classroom.

Partnerships with local libraries and community organizations can further enrich the resources available to students, providing access to a more extensive array of reading materials and literacy-related activities. Schools are encouraged to create programs that not only enhance in-class literacy but also encourage family involvement and community engagement, further solidifying the importance of literacy in students' lives.

Through these comprehensive efforts, the funding initiative aims to address the literacy crisis in Mississippi head-on, contributing to the long-term success of the state's youngest learners and ultimately, to the health of Mississippi's future workforce.
